Five pigeons were exposed to several concurrent variable-interval food reinforcement schedules. For three subjects, one component of the schedule required a key-pecking response, the other a treadle-pressing response. For the other two subjects, both schedule components required treadle-pressing responses. The relative probability of reinforcement associated with the manipulanda was varied from 0 to 1.0 in 13 experimental conditions for the Key-Treadle subjects and nine conditions for the Treadle-Treadle subjects. The results indicated that the logarithms of relative time spent responding, and the logarithms of relative number of responses emitted on a manipulandum, approximated direct linear functions of logarithms of the relative frequencies of reinforcement associated with that manipulandum. No systematic bias in favor of time spent key pecking over time spent treadle pressing was apparent for the Key-Treadle subjects. All subjects exhibited undermatching, in that the ratios of time and response allocation at the alternatives systematically differed from the ratios of reinforcers obtained from the alternatives in the direction of indifference. Key pecking appeared to have no special link to food beyond treadle pressing or what would be expected on the basis of the reinforcement dependencies alone.

Four groups of six pigeons each were given nondifferential training on multiple variable-interval variable-interval reinforcement schedules and then were switched to differential training involving a multiple schedule in which reinforcement density was reduced in one of the two components. The multiple schedules used in the four groups had mean interreinforcement intervals of 1 min and 1 min in the two components changed to 1 min, 5 min; 2.5 min, 2.5 min changed to 2.5 min, 5 min; 12 sec, 12 sec changed to 12 sec, 24 sec; and 12 sec, 12 sec changed to 12 sec, 60 sec. In subsequently administered wavelength generalization tests, some peak shifts were observed in each condition and occurred occasionally in the absence of behavioral contrast or rate reduction in the less-reinforced component. The best predictor of peak shift was a high proportion of total responses emitted during the more-reinforced component at the end of differential training.

Three pigeons performed on two-component multiple variable-interval variable-interval schedules of reinforcement. There were two independent variables: component duration and the relative frequency of reinforcement in a component. The component duration, which was always the same in both components, was varied over experimental conditions from 2 to 180 sec. Over these conditions, the relative frequency of reinforcement in a component was either 0.2 or 0.8 (+/-0.03). As the component duration was shortened, the relative frequency of responding in a component approached a value equal to the relative frequency of reinforcement in that component. When the relative frequency of reinforcement was varied over conditions in which the component duration was fixed at 5 sec, the relative frequency of responding in a component closely approximated the relative frequency of reinforcement in that component. That is, the familiar matching relationship, obtained previously only with concurrent schedules, was obtained in multiple schedules with a short component duration.
